ABU DHABI, United Arab Emirates — Tiger Woods is moving from Dubai’s showcase tournament to make his debut in Abu Dhabi.

Organizers say the former top-ranked golfer will play in the Jan. 26-29 HSBC Championship along with current No. 1 Luke Donald and defending champion Martin Kaymer.

Adding Woods is seen as a coup for Abu Dhabi in its rivalry with the Dubai Desert Classic, where Woods has been a mainstay for years. Tournament manager Faisal al-Sheikh boasted that the “giants of golf” are coming to Abu Dhabi.

In last February’s Desert Classic, Woods finished tied for 20th.
